At the end of November, news broke that Paris Hilton and Carter Reum had welcomed another child. This time, the couple had a daughter, which the celebrity herself soon confirmed. They have appeared together in a new music video featuring a famous star.

In recent years, huge changes have occurred in Paris Hilton's life. Once known as America's leading partygoer, she is now a model wife and mother of two. The news of the birth of her next child emerged at the end of November last year. It was a surprise not only to the tabloids but even to her close ones.

Paris Hilton revealed her daughter, giving her a unique name

Paris announced the arrival of her daughter to her family during Thanksgiving. The baby was born with the help of a surrogate. She confirmed becoming a mother again during an interview on "Live Kelly and Mark". There, she admitted she had chosen a name she had mentioned many years ago.

She confessed that she had the perfect Thanksgiving because that was when she informed her family that London was already in the world.

Years may fly by, but Paris's life still captures readers' interest worldwide. Thus, it's no surprise she chose a special occasion, like the release of her song with Sia, "Fame Won't Love You," to show her daughter. A visualizer for the song has been released, featuring Hilton with her whole family.

"Introducing London Marilyn Hilton-Reum. I’ve dreamed of having a daughter named London for as long as I can remember" she shared on Instagram. "I truly cherish every moment I spend with her. Together with Phoenix, my angel babies have shown me a love that I never even knew could run so deep before I became their mother. My incredible journey through motherhood has inspired a new, deeply personal song with my dear friend Sia called "Fame Won’t Love You."
